Was called from 401-558-0009 with a recording by "Julia" from "Debt Pro's". It's a spoofed number of course, for lots more reports about Debt Pros and the other phone numbers they use, see http://www.google.com/search?q=%22debt+pros%22+telemarketer
Hung on long enough to get a real person, who took basic info about my "credit card debt over $10,000" and then said "let me transfer you to my rep who can go over some options with you.
After holding with music for a while, they dropped the call, the same lady I talked to called me right back, this time with caller id 0000000000 who said the "call got disconnected", and said, again, she would transfer me.
After about 1 minute, she came back on the line and said she was transferring me to Sherman of Surety Law Corp, and soon I was talking to him. He told me "thanks for calling", and explained they were a "dispute resolution, bankruptcy, and litigation" firm, "A-rated with the Better Business Bureau". I managed to get out of him that they were located in southern California.
After wasting his time for a little while, he caught on, and hung up.
